  • Instant
  • Prevent all combat damage that would be dealt this turn.

    Cycling (, Discard this card: Draw a card.)

  • Clash of sword and cry of beast fall mute when angels sound the call to prayer.
  • Sal Villagran (Shards of Alara, Divine vs. Demonic)
  • Common (Shards of Alara)  -  Rare (Divine vs. Demonic)
  • Angelsong was originally released on October 3, 2008 with the release of the Shards of Alara Magic The Gathering edition. This card has since been reprinted in 2 sets, with the artistry all being drawn by the same artist.
